HLA‐DR antigens in gold‐induced neutropenia [PDF]
We studied the clinical courses of 9 patients who developed acute gold-induced neutropenia with marrow aplasia. Eight of these carried HLA-DR4, compared with only 2 of 9 who had mild, chronic, isolated neutropenia (P less than 0.05). Only 1 of 9 patients with myelotoxicity carried HLA-DR3.
